Jeffrey Round is a highly accomplished author, known for his two mystery series featuring Dan Sharp and Bradford Fairfax. Round's Dan Sharp series is a set of noir-edged mystery novels that revolve around Toronto-based missing-persons investigator Dan Sharp. The series has gained significant recognition, with the first book, "A Cage of Bones," becoming a bestseller worldwide. The latest addition to the series, "The God Game," was published recently.
In addition to the Dan Sharp series, Round has also written the comic Bradford Fairfax mysteries. This series features secret-agent Bradford Fairfax and his partner, Zachary Tyler, as they embark on thrilling adventures in international jet-setting locales. The fourth book in the series, "Bon Ton Roulet," was published in 2017 and received critical acclaim. In 2018, Round was invited to read from this book at the 300th anniversary of the founding of New Orleans, an honor that speaks to his growing reputation as a skilled writer.
Beyond his work as an author, Round is also an accomplished filmmaker, television producer, and songwriter. His diverse skill set has earned him numerous awards and accolades, further cementing his status as a prominent figure in the literary and entertainment industries. One of his notable achievements is the Lambda Award, which he has won for his mystery series. His book "Shadow Puppet," sixth in the Dan Sharp series, was praised by Margaret Cannon of the Globe and Mail as "as good a whodunit as we will see this year" in 2019.
